8,632,029 is a composite number, odd.
8,632,029 (eight million six hundred thirty-two thousand twenty-nine) is an odd 7-digit number. It is a composite number with 8 divisors, and factors as 3 × 7 × 411,049. Written other ways, in hexadecimal, 0x83B6DD.
